Membership Benefits

By joining WSA, you strengthen and support regulatory and legislative issues advancing soybean growers, such as:

  • INTERNATIONAL TRADE ACCESS: Representing soybean interests, aggressively working to assure equal trade access.
  • BIODIESEL INITIATIVES: Working on the national level with large over the road fleet operations, using biodiesel blends.
  • EDUCATIONAL PROGRAMS: Developing seminars for growers on production and marketing practices.
  • IMPLEMENTS OF HUSBANDRY LEGISLATION IN WISCONSIN (IOH): Working with legislators and members to modify the legislation so it is fair and implementable- keeping farmers informed.
  • LEGISLATIVE PRIORITIES: Supporting legislation for the betterment of agriculture and soybean growers. Working on Farm Bill.
  • SOYBEAN PROCESSING: Working to establish a significant soybean processing plant in Wisconsin.
  • SOYBEAN PRODUCTION RESEARCH: Enhancing profitability in conjunction with positive environmental practices.
  • SOYBEAN SCIENCE OUTREACH PROGRAMS: Providing soybean education to urban Wisconsin elementary students.
  • SUSTAINABILITY: Working with members to keep them informed and updated on the sustainability protocols to ensure access to important international markets through Direct on Farm activities, including field days and workshops.
  • TECHNOLOGY: Working with members to provide continuous improvement in technology and cultural practices.
  • TIMELY PUBLICATIONS: Providing the latest soybean research, upcoming events and informing members via the Soy Sentinel.
  • WISCONSIN CORN • SOY EXPO: Attending Wisconsin’s Premier Row Crop Educational Event in Wisconsin Dells.
